Narellan Vale sits within ClimateNest's suburb-level hazard model for flood risk. 6.4% of the suburb's land area is mapped in high-risk flood zones and 81.5% in moderate-risk zones, based on the national hazard overlay. Exposure at this scale varies street by street, which is why an address-level check matters before you buy or insure a specific property in Narellan Vale.
Narellan Vale (postcode 2567) is tracked in ClimateNest's suburb hazard model, which maps the share of the suburb's land exposed to each hazard at high and moderate levels. The suburb's highest high-risk exposures are surface flood (12.5% of land in high-risk zones), bushfire (7.6% of land in high-risk zones), riverine flood (6.4% of land in high-risk zones). Exposure is not uniform across Narellan Vale โ individual properties can sit well above or below these averages, so an address-level check is recommended before buying, selling or insuring.

Does flood risk affect property values in Narellan Vale?
Yes, flood risk can affect property values in Narellan Vale. Properties in mapped flood zones may experience lower buyer demand, reduced valuations, and higher insurance costs. Lenders increasingly assess flood exposure as part of mortgage risk evaluation.
How does elevation affect flood risk in Narellan Vale?
Elevation is a critical factor in flood risk. Properties at higher elevations within Narellan Vale typically have lower flood exposure than those near waterways or in low-lying areas. Address-level elevation data combined with BOM flood mapping provides the most accurate picture.
